UK Parliament · Public Bill · No. 1295

Freedom of Information (Private Healthcare Companies) Bill

[As Introduced]
A
BILL
to

This bill would make private healthcare companies follow the same Freedom of Information rules as public organisations. Currently, private hospitals can keep most information confidential, but this bill would allow members of the public to request and access certain information about how these private companies operate.

Presented by Grahame M. Morris.
